    Abstract: Although "entanglement" has become a keyword in recent German history scholarship, entangled studies of the postwar era have largely limited their scope to politics and economics across the two Germanys while giving short shrift to social and cultural phenomena like gender. At the same time, historians of gender in Germany have tended to treat East and West Germany in isolation, with little attention paid to intersections and interrelationships between the two countries. This groundbreaking collection synthesizes the perspectives of entangled history and gender studies, bringing together established as well as upcoming scholars to investigate the ways in which East and West German gender relations were culturally, socially, and politically intertwined.

    Note: "This volume addresses war, developing political and national identities and the changing gender regimes of Europe and the Americas between 1775 and 1820. Military and civilian experiences of war and revolution, in free and slave societies, both reflected and shaped gender concepts and practices, in relation to class, ethnicity, race and religion"-- Provided by publisher.

    Abstract: Das Buch ist das Ergebnis einer intensiven deutsch-amerikanischen Kooperation, an deren Anfang eine Tagung mit dem Titel "Gendering Modern German History: Rewritings of the Mainstream (19th - 20th Centuries) stand. Diese Konferenz fand vom 21. bis 23. März 2003 im Munk Centre for International Studies an der University of Toronto statt. [...] Das Buch ist jedoch kein Tagungsband. Es basiert zwar auf einem Teil der Tagungsvorträge und hat von den Kommentaren und anregenden Diskussionen während der Konferenz erheblich profitiert, jedoch haben alle Autorinnen und Autoren, die an der Tagung teilgenommen haben, ihre Beiträge weitgehend überarbeitet. Zudem haben wir für wichtige fehlende Themen neue Autorinnen gewinnen können. (Vorwort, S. 9-10)
